Dr. Gwen Korovin, MD’s Google Plus Page Receives Review Spam

Posted on September 18, 2014 Written by Bill Hartzer

A day after it was revealed that Dr. Gwen S. Korovin, MD was the doctor who performed the biopsy on Joan Rivers and took a selfie during the procedure, the doctor’s Google Plus page is being vandalized. A Google search for “Dr. Gwen Korovin, MD” shows the doctor’s Google Plus page ranking number one:

dr gwen korovin md

I won’t post the reviews that have been posted by Google Plus users, but all of them are not very positive. In fact, they all pretty are very bad, and it’s a shame that people will go to the levels that they have in posting them.

Unfortunately, I doubt that Google will step in and edit or remove the reviews on the page. The page was not actually set up by Dr. Gwen Korovin, it appears that even at this time the Dr. has not claimed her own Google Plus Business page. I recommend that she do so right away, if there’s a chance that she may be able to stop some of these horrible reviews from being posted and spammed on her page.

According to TMZ, Dr. Gwen Korovin has many celebrity patients, “Dr. Korovin’s patient list reads like a celeb who’s who. Her patients include Celine Dion, Lady Gaga, Hugh Jackman, John Mayer, and Brooke Shields.”

In this case, I would advise Dr. Gwen Korovin to claim that Google Local Business page immediately and either get it removed completely or make some positive posts on it and have a few current clients post positive reviews on the page to get those current reviews moved down. However, the problem is that there are so many news reports about the situation that for online reputation management it’s going to be tough to get those negative articles moved to the 2nd page of search results for her name.
